This is the true story of a girl who grew up in the hills and hollers of the Bluegrass State. She was bullied as a child back when nobody had even identified bullying as a problem. But she was able to find happiness and fulfillment in learning and creating. Music, poetry, reading and family values kept her moving forward. Although her first marriage failed, she has three wonderful children as a very positive outcome. They and their offspring are a source of enjoyment and pride. Her work eventually became her life until her parents needed her more. Caring for them in their later years was a privilege and joy. Her second marriage brought the realization of many dreams as well as experiences never even imagined, not the least of which is the completion of twenty-six books. As she reaches her twilight years, she realizes she has very few regrets.
